The Kangaroo Trail.
 
Not Kangaroo tail soup. The Kangaroo Trail was a long-distance torture track winding through the dry Australian outback.

For around 12 months, the U.S. Army ran convoys of GMC CCKW trucks from Mt. Isa in Queensland up to the N.T.

https://www.ozatwar.com/usarmy/thekangarootrail.htm

Some of the maintenance issues: the trailer coupling lunette shafts were breaking . And, broken spring leaves on the trucks.
